首页
学习
活动
专区
工具
TVP
发布

【行业资讯】SOFARPC v5.7.4 发布,蚂蚁金服开源 Java RPC 框架

SOFARPC 是一个高可扩展性、高性能、生产级的 Java RPC 框架。在蚂蚁金服 SOFARPC 已经经历了十多年及五代版本的发展。SOFARPC 致力于简化应用之间的 RPC 调用,为应用提供方便透明、稳定高效的点对点远程服务调用方案。为了用户和开发者方便的进行功能扩展,SOFARPC 提供了丰富的模型抽象和可扩展接口,包括过滤器、路由、负载均衡等等。同时围绕 SOFARPC 框架及其周边组件提供丰富的微服务治理方案。新特性

允许用户设置 Triple 服务的版本

优化

protobuf 编译器升级到 0.0.2

hibernate-validator 升级到 5.3.5.Final

jackson-databind 升级到 2.9.10.5

BUG 修复

修复了 Hessian over triple 不支持基本类型的问题

Abstract

Enhancements to the sofa-rpc framework and some bug fixes (requires JDK8 version support). We encourage everyone use 5.6.x to upgrade. For details, please refer to all commits.

Compatibility Note

JDK8 required

Consul registry redesigned, not compatible with 5.5.0

New Features

PR 958 allow user set the version of triple

Enhancement

PR 953 protobuf compiler upgrade to 0.0.2

PR 954 bump hibernate-validator from 5.0.2.Final to 5.3.5.Final

PR 960 bump jackson-databind from 2.9.10.4 to 2.9.10.5

Bug Fix

PR 963 fix: hessian over triple not support primitive type

SOFARPC 简介

SOFARPC 是一个高可扩展性、高性能、生产级的 Java RPC 框架。在蚂蚁金服 SOFARPC 已经经历了十多年及五代版本的发展。SOFARPC 致力于简化应用之间的 RPC 调用,为应用提供方便透明、稳定高效的点对点远程服务调用方案。为了用户和开发者方便的进行功能扩展,SOFARPC 提供了丰富的模型抽象和可扩展接口,包括过滤器、路由、负载均衡等等。同时围绕 SOFARPC 框架及其周边组件提供丰富的微服务治理方案。

功能特性

透明化、高性能的远程服务调用

支持多种服务路由及负载均衡策略

支持多种注册中心的集成

支持多种协议,包括 Bolt、Rest、Dubbo 等

支持同步、单向、回调、泛化等多种调用方式

支持集群容错、服务预热、自动故障隔离

强大的扩展功能,可以按需扩展各个功能组件

  • 发表于:
  • 原文链接https://kuaibao.qq.com/s/20200719A04GGI00?refer=cp_1026
  • 腾讯「腾讯云开发者社区」是腾讯内容开放平台帐号(企鹅号)传播渠道之一,根据《腾讯内容开放平台服务协议》转载发布内容。
  • 如有侵权,请联系 cloudcommunity@tencent.com 删除。

扫码

添加站长 进交流群

领取专属 10元无门槛券

私享最新 技术干货

扫码加入开发者社群
领券